Walcot’s boxing twins Kieran and Jordan O’Donoghue get the chance to perform in front of their home crowd on Friday when the Swindon club host their first event of the season, writes DAVE VEYSEY.

The talented 14-year-olds have already achieved much during their fledgling careers.

Kieran has reached the semi-finals of the national schoolboy championships for the past two seasons, and is rated in the top four in the country for his age and weight.

He encounters Jake Spooner of Brentwood ABC.

Whilst Jordan narrowly lost on points in last season’s national schoolgirl final, and She faces Abbey Bates of Burslem. Dad Jason is a Walcot coach and he can’t wait for the action to start.

He said: “Kieran and Jordan meet tough opponents on Friday so it should be a good test for both.

“I am very proud of what my two have achieved so far, but I feel there is more to come from both of them.”

All together there will be around 16 contests on Friday at the Supermarine Sports and Social Club.

As well as the O’Donoghues, Walcot also hope to have their national schoolboy champions Patrick McDonagh and Said Eltuyev on the bill.
